Ph Level Water Chart - The term “ph” stands for “potential of hydrogen,” and it is a unit of measurement for the concentration of hydrogen ions in a solution. To calculate ph, take the log of the hydrogen ion concentration and change the sign of the answer. Ph is defined as the negative log of hydrogen ion concentration.
